About Hercules!
Hercules! is a big, lovable boy who has spent his whole life with one family until tough circumstances meant they could no longer keep him. At 3 years old, he’s already proven himself a gentle giant, weighing in at 86 pounds but still showing a soft, attentive side, especially when working on commands. Staff have invested extra time with long walks and training sessions, helping Hercules! focus and walk calmly while taking in the world around him. Despite his size, he listens well and enjoyed learning during his outings. Hercules! is the product of a purebred Bully and a purebred Shepherd, which shows in both his athletic build and friendly smile. He recently did well in meet-and-greets with other male and female dogs. He has not been cat tested, and given his size, he may be best in a home without timid cats. Hercules! is looking for a new family who appreciates his silly, gentle spirit and will give him the structure he thrives on. He isn't yet house trained, but he's very motivated to learn. Questions about Hercules!
What type of living environment is this breed usually best suited for?
Hercules!, being a German Shepherd Dog/American Bully mix, does best in a home with enough space to move freely—preferably a house with a fenced yard or ample access to outdoor areas.
How much outdoor space does this breed typically need?
A large and active mix like Hercules! generally requires regular access to outdoor space—whether it's a spacious backyard or frequent trips to parks—to stay happy and healthy.
Is this breed typically suitable for homes with children?
The German Shepherd and American Bully mix can be great with children when properly trained and socialized, and Hercules! has shown a gentle side, making him a strong candidate for families.
